After months of speculation over its role in global beer market consolidation, SAB has bought Philip Morris' US brewer Miller. The new company is the world's second largest brewer, producing nearly 12 billion liters of beer per annum. But whether SAB can reverse Miller's lackluster performance is another question.

The new Somalian bottling plant, which was opened this week, signifies Coca-Cola's [KO] first return to the war torn country after its original plant was destroyed in the civil war 15 years ago. Coca-Cola clearly believes that the African country is another emerging market where it can succeed despite initially unfavorable trading conditions.
